Bisson not expecting Corrie 50th return
Chris Bisson has claimed that his Emmerdale commitments may prevent him from taking part in Coronation Street's 50th anniversary celebrations.

The 34-year-old actor, who starred as Weatherfield's Vikram Desai from 1999 to 2002, recently signed up to play Dales newcomer Jai Sharma and will make his debut in the role this week.

Speaking to DS, Bisson revealed: "There were conversations about returning to Corrie but it would have been going over old ground, Emmerdale was a much newer and fresher challenge."

Though no official casting announcements have been made for Coronation Street's landmark birthday next year, fans have speculated that the occasion could see a number of comebacks from former cast members.

On his own chances of a temporary return, Bisson commented: "I have no idea - that would be a decision for the network centre.

"If ITV wanted me to be back in Corrie for the 50th, I doubt that would happen because then I would be in two shows at the same time and they need to be mutually exclusive. People might get confused!"

In July, Suranne Jones was tipped to reprise her role as Karen McDonald when the show turns 50.
